Liam Spencer, a character known for his endless entanglements, emotional battles, and love triangles, now faces the greatest battle of his life—one he can’t win. After a period of quiet concern and vague symptoms, Liam’s health has taken a severe and irreversible turn. Diagnosed with a terminal condition, Liam’s time is quickly running out. But instead of succumbing to fear or self-pity, Liam focuses his last days on securing peace for the people he loves most.
While his body weakens, Liam’s heart remains strong. He seeks solace not in medicine, but in meaningful goodbyes and in making sure those around him find the happiness he can no longer provide. His greatest concern isn’t himself—it’s Hope Logan and Steffy Forrester, the two women who have shared his heart throughout the years.
Steffy, now in a calm and committed relationship with Finn, has found balance in her life after years of turbulence. Her home, once the center of heartbreak and conflict, has become a safe space—one she opens to Liam as he declines. Despite everything they’ve been through, Steffy steps up, offering Liam a place to rest, not out of obligation, but from a deep and enduring care.
Hope, however, is grappling with conflicting emotions. She spends increasing time with Liam—not out of romantic longing, but from a place of compassion and friendship. Their shared history draws her to his side, even as she’s quietly building a new connection with Carter Walton. But to Carter, Hope’s frequent presence at Liam’s side raises red flags. Unaware of Liam’s illness, Carter begins to believe Hope may still be emotionally attached to her ex. The lack of communication creates tension and distance between Carter and Hope just when she needs understanding the most.
As Liam’s condition worsens, he is taken to the hospital—his final destination. It’s there, surrounded by loved ones, that he gathers the last of his strength to do something truly selfless. He asks to see Carter.
Carter arrives at the hospital unaware of the gravity of the situation. Expecting a brief and awkward conversation, he’s stunned to find Liam in critical condition—frail, pale, and clearly nearing the end. The reality hits him hard: Liam is dying.
